The Department of Social Welfare and Development in partnership with the Church of Jesus Christ Latter-Day Saints (CJCLDS) recently celebrates family week in Legazpi City.

This year’s celebration is anchored with the theme “Unity Across Generations: A Strong Family, A Strong Society” underscores the importance of strengthening the families, bringing all social groups specifically, the vulnerable, and individuals into political, social, cultural and economic structures of society so they can participate in decision making process and to improve their access to opportunities .

Present in the activity are Dir. Anel B. Garcia of DSWD Region 5, City Mayor Noel E. Rosal, Legazpi Stake President Giovanni Pangan of CJCLDS.

According to Dir. Garcia the family week celebration is an opportunity to value the importance of strong family ties.

The week-long celebration also includes the following activities: Fun walk and hataw participated by representatives coming National Commission on Indigenous Peoples, Department of Agriculture, Southern Luzon Mission, Philippine National Police, CJCLDS and DSWD staff; radio guesting; parents forum in partnership with Bicol University, Population Commission and Department of Health providing information about their respective programs and extending their support services to families.***G.
